Indiana Code § 36-8-3.2-6

Additional standards

Sec. 6. An appointing authority may establish additional standards as a condition of employment. Any standards established under this section are in addition to the standards required by IC 36-8-8-19 and the standards identified in section 3 or 3.5 of this chapter.   IC 36-8-3.5 Chapter 3.5.
